Pasukudi Population - Srikakulam, Andhra Pradesh
Pasukudi is a medium size village located in Bhamini Mandal of Srikakulam district, Andhra Pradesh with total 199 families residing. The Pasukudi village has population of 928 of which 458 are males while 470 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Pasukudi village population of children with age 0-6 is 94 which makes up 10.13 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Pasukudi village is 1026 which is higher than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Pasukudi as per census is 1293, higher than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Pasukudi village has lower liter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Pasukudi village was 46.40 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Pasukudi Male literacy stands at 51.56 % while female literacy rate was 41.25 %.
